Tamilnad Mercantile Bank soars on registering 27% rise in total advances in Q1FY27

Tamilnad Mercantile Bank’s total advances stood at Rs 57,306 crore (provisional) as of June 30, 2026 (Q1FY27), posting a 27.01% rise in year-on-year (YoY) terms against Rs 45,120 crore as of June 30, 2025. Total deposits grew 19.71% to Rs 64,409 crore (provisional) as of June 30, 2026, as compared to Rs 53,803 crore as of June 30, 2025.
Total business stood at Rs 1,21,715 crore (provisional) as of June 30, 2026, posting a 23.04% rise in YoY terms against Rs 98,923 crore as of June 30, 2025. CASA stood at Rs 16,852 crore as of June 30, 2026 versus Rs 14,411 crore as of June 30, 2025.
